Output 124f7f63991d512657c19d91668e4abfd1e9a432e2617144bc48cb04c0d677b4:0

value
34312459
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4fc95f0e4810f064e3df6c630d1502cffa273826 OP_EQUALVERIFY OP_CHECKSIG
address
18GscgMu2rK5tiWWaMFWgdZ8XZSqXp1Zhy
transaction
124f7f63991d512657c19d91668e4abfd1e9a432e2617144bc48cb04c0d677b4
spent
true